Biofluorescence

noun

noun ·Rare ·Advanced level

Definitions

Noun
  1. 1
    The emission of previously absorbed light by fluorescent proteins in a living organism. uncountable

    "The finding that biofluorescence is phylogenetically widespread and phenotypically variable in marine fishes highlights many interesting new questions as to the role of biofluorescence in groups with advanced visual capability."

Etymology

From bio- + fluorescence.
